Iceland is still expecting one more eruption along Sundhnukur fissure row, probably the last one north of Grindavik. Though the leading Icelandic volcanologist Thorvaldur Thordarsson gives an estimate of 50/50 when it comes to the likelyhood of an eruption and tells if it happens it will be around March 20th! There are also signs of magma accumulation at Sveifluhals ridge as well, right next to Litlihrutur where we saw eruption in summer 2023.
